If you've been scheduling plugin tasks with plain cron entries, good news: Windmill Relay now handles all of that through its workflow engine. Instead of crontab lines, you register a workflow spec with a schedule block, and the engine takes care of retries, overlap prevention, and timezone math. Migration is mostly a POST to the `/workflows` endpoint with your old schedule translated. Those calls need auth, so include the bearer token below.

login token, tagef-tagep: eyJhbGciOiJIUzI1NiIsInR5cCI6IkpXVCJ9.eyJzdWIiOiIBXyeYEoalzIn0.6TI7VhOJMHm9

Onboarding — Gridwell export service, memory notes

Spreadsheet exports stream row-by-row. Never buffer full sheets; the Ostmere incident peaked at 14 GB RSS. Heap cap is 2 GB per worker, enforced by the supervisor. Large exports chunk at 50k rows. Profiles live in the perf bucket; review before approving changes to the serializer. Access to the profiling vault requires the team escrow key, and unsealing that escrow uses the recovery passphrase recorded below.

unlock words, hahof-kaweg: fenath-kasax

## Building Access — Spares Room (Hullbrook Annex)

Contractors: the spare hardware room is down the east corridor on the ground floor, third door on the left. Sign in at the front desk first and grab a visitor lanyard. Anything you take out, jot it in the blue logbook — yes, even the little stuff. The door self-locks, so don't wedge it. To get in, punch in the code below.

staff pass of hagug-taguf = bdg-HJ-9

Re: the Signalbook schema registry — registration looks correct, but the retry logic around compatibility checks needs attention. Right now a failed check blocks the producer thread until the registry responds, which caused the stall we saw in the Brindlemoor staging cluster. Please move the check onto the async path and cap the backoff. Whoever touches this next: the backoff and cache TTLs are deliberately conservative. The values currently shipped are these.

tuning table, kawep-tawif:
CAPS = {
    "olidor": 80,
    "belion": 7,
    "quenys": 225,
    "druox": 839,
    "fraath": 482,
}